Ramsey County Library

Ramsey County

Project Type: Energy Project

Location: St. Paul, MN

Project Cost: $22.3 Million

Annual Savings: $670,924

inBYLT partnered with Ramsey County to deliver a comprehensive, county-wide energy and facility improvement program designed to enhance building performance, reduce long-term operating costs, and advance the County’s sustainability goals. The initiative began with detailed facility assessments to evaluate infrastructure conditions and identify opportunities for modernization and energy savings across multiple County-owned buildings.

The resulting program encompasses LED lighting retrofits, building envelope upgrades, advanced controls integration, HVAC replacements, and extensive water conservation measures. A key feature of the project includes the installation of over 2 megawatts of rooftop and ground-mounted solar arrays, strategically designed to leverage the Investment Tax Credit (ITC) Direct Pay provision for maximum financial return.

Together, these improvements significantly reduce energy consumption, improve occupant comfort, and extend the useful life of County assets—all while aligning with Ramsey County’s broader sustainability and climate action objectives.

City of Maple Grove

Project Type: Energy Project

Project Location: Maple Grove, MN

Project Cost: $9.2 Million

Annual Savings: $348,650

This project started with a comprehensive sustainability initiative, inBYLT designed and implemented various efficiency improvements and solar installations. Over a nine-month span, the project encompassed more than 20 city-owned buildings selected for deferred maintenance, efficiency improvements, and/or solar installations. The scope included diverse structures, ranging from municipal offices to recreational facilities. The planning and execution aimed not only at harnessing renewable energy but also at transforming some buildings into net-zero energy structures—anticipated to generate more solar energy annually than they consume.

Forest Lake Area Schools

Project Type: Energy Project

Project Location: Forest Lake, MN

Project Cost: $3.4 Million

inBYLT successfully completed a district-wide project that included the design and installation of new centralized HVAC systems for the middle school, natatorium, and sports center. Additionally, we designed and installed 2 megawatts of solar PV across six district locations. Other energy efficiency upgrades included LED lighting throughout the district and the installation of a new refrigeration plant.

City of Brooklyn Park

Project Type: Energy Project

Project Location: Brooklyn Park, MN

Project Cost: $2.6 Million

Annual Savings: $45,800

The project involved the installation of 1.5 MW of solar across six different sites within the City. In addition, inBYLT collaborated with the City on a second phase solar project at the Fire Station, adding 40 kW of rooftop solar. All systems are building-connected, operating behind the meter. Once the designs were finalized, inBYLT worked with several third-party tax investors to develop the most advantageous financial package for the City.

City of St Cloud

Project Type: Energy Project

Project Location: St Cloud, MN

Project Cost: $4.9 Million

Annual Savings: $465,000

This design-build project featured a high-efficiency compressed air system, variable flow hot water modifications, LED lighting replacements, and control system upgrades with energy-efficient strategies for HVAC systems throughout the City. Additionally, building improvements were implemented to enhance overall performance. The energy savings from these upgrades also enabled the completion of several critical capital repairs. inBYLT also designed and installed a biogas generator and ground-mounted PV solar system at the Wastewater Treatment Plant. This integrated design allows the facility to achieve complete energy independence when the biogas generator and solar arrays operate at full capacity.
